They have 10 placements and 3 electric points.
First night free then £5 a night after !

Please explain how they manage to have 10 pitches when a cl/cs can only have 5 under these draconian English laws we have ??
Does it mean they are actually a registered campsite ?

Anyway, could be a good place for a rally or useful for a few nights when on the road ! Motorhome stopover Caister 56133466
